  • Patent number: 10262525
    Abstract: A networked visual and audible alarm apparatus with base station provides audible and visual alerts upon detection of smoke, carbon monoxide, and gas. The apparatus adapts to a light bulb socket to provide normal lighting when no event is detected. Multiple apparatuses are systematically disposed through different sections of a structure. Each apparatus independently emits an audible signal, dependent on the type of event detected in the respective section for the apparatus. Each alarm apparatus provides a colored high strobe light that illuminates at a color and intensity that varies, dependent on type of event detected. A microphone initiates the audible signal and the high strobe light upon detecting an audible signal from an adjacent alarm apparatus. Voice commands power off the alarming apparatus. A base station controls and monitors a network of apparatuses, and is programmable based on a code that is assigned to each alarm apparatus.

  • Patent number: 10176805
    Abstract: A networked visual and audible alarm light system and method with voice command control and base station having alarm for smoke, carbon monoxide, and gas provides illuminating LEDs, audible alerts, a base control, and a voice command control. The system detects and alerts to smoke, carbon monoxide, and gas. Multiple light fixtures audibly and visually alert in different colors, patterns, and intensities, dependent on the type of event detected. A network of systems are monitored and controlled from a base station that facilitates communication therebetween. The system provides speech recognition for powering on and off, dimming, brightening, and adjusting the lighting; including presets and emergency situations. The voice recognition command controls lighting choices, and can silence or suspend alarm-state by verbally commanding SHUT OFF. The base station monitors and programs individual LED and detecting devices that create a network within a home or structure to manage lighting and security.

  • Patent number: 10028357
    Abstract: A networked light for illumination and intercom for communications in a single housing, with voice command and control, hands-free. The system in a housing configured to conventional looking lamp, bulb, fixture, lighting devices, suitable for a direct replacement of conventional illuminating devices typical found in homes or buildings. A network of such voice command and control systems may be further monitored and controlled from a base station that facilitates programming, communications, and higher functionality therebetween. The system provides speech recognition for powering on and off, dimming, brightening, and adjusting the lighting to preset, night and emergency settings.
